Ticket #4412 — Vault locked, webhook secrets unreachable

Hey support folks — the Parcelo tracking webhook started failing signature checks this morning, and of course the signing secret lives in the Brimvault instance that locked itself after too many bad attempts. Courier updates for the Northgate region are piling up. We need to unseal it before the retry queue overflows. Use the recovery passphrase below to unlock it.

unlock words, bawef-kahap: sorax-sorir-quenys-aldok

Subject: Memtrace cut-over complete

Team,

Cut-over to Memtrace v2 for GPU memory profiling finished last night. Old v1 agents are disabled; any tickets referencing v1 dashboards should be closed as resolved-by-migration. Sampling overhead is now under 2% and allocation traces include kernel names. Known gap: profiles older than 30 days were not migrated. Point customers at the v2 docs for setup questions. For reference when troubleshooting, the agent now runs with the following configuration.

settings of bagaf-bawip:
[aldax]
port = 5000
region = south-4
host = aldax.brasklabs.corp
team = brivan
timeout_ms = 2000
retries = 2

Vendor note: Meridex handles our customer-record deduplication under the Cleanline contract. They run merges weekly; we never merge records ourselves. If Meridex flags a conflict, log it in the Cleanline tracker and wait — do not edit the golden record. Contract renewals and SLA questions go through procurement, not engineering. For duplicate disputes, merge reversals, or anything touching the Cleanline pipeline, contact their account desk directly.

escalation mailbox, kagef-kawef: frador_zorix@tolvaqlabs.internal

### Changelog — Bramblewick Wiki v4.2: RBAC defaults changed

New spaces now default to role-based access instead of org-wide read. Editors must be granted explicitly; the Viewer role no longer inherits attachment downloads. Existing spaces are untouched. New team members should review the permission model before creating pages. The defaults shipping with v4.2 are listed below.

config for kawig-kagug:
WENETH_PIN=0097
WENETH_TENANT=silath
WENETH_METRICS_HOST=metrics.weneth.qirvangrid.example
WENETH_SEAL=seal_9505f14d
WENETH_STANDBY_TEAM=sorox